一、明确迁移需求与场景
在工具选型前需优先梳理迁移类型:物理服务器迁移、跨云平台迁移或虚拟机迁移。企业应评估数据量级(如TB级数据库需支持断点续传)、业务停机容忍度(金融系统要求分钟级切换)、迁移环境复杂度(混合云架构需支持异构平台)等关键指标。
典型场景决策示例:
- • 全量迁移:硬件更换场景选择支持系统镜像复制的工具
- • 增量迁移:电商平台选择支持实时同步的在线迁移方案
二、评估工具核心功能维度
优秀迁移工具应具备四层能力:数据完整性校验机制(SHA-256校验)、传输加密协议(TLS 1.3)、资源映射可视化(CPU/存储资源转换报告)、回滚机制(自动生成迁移快照)。推荐采用功能矩阵表进行对比评估。
维度 | 企业级要求 |
---|---|
传输效率 | ≥500MB/s带宽利用率 |
兼容格式 | 支持qcow2/vmdk/raw镜像格式 |
三、验证平台兼容性要求
需重点检查目标云平台的技术栈适配性,包括:虚拟化层兼容性(KVM/Xen/Hyper-V)、存储接口匹配度(块存储/对象存储)、安全组策略转换能力。建议通过POC测试验证工具对阿里云ECS、腾讯云CVM等主流平台的适配表现。
- 获取云厂商API调用权限
- 执行元数据转换测试
- 验证网络拓扑映射准确性
四、选择迁移策略类型
根据业务连续性要求选择迁移模式:停机迁移(8小时窗口期适用批量迁移)、热迁移(数据库系统推荐逻辑复制方案)或混合迁移(先全量后增量)。金融行业建议采用双活架构下的灰度迁移策略。
决策流程图示例:
- • 数据量<1TB → 在线迁移工具
- • 跨平台迁移 → 选择厂商认证工具(如AWS MGN)
工具选择需遵循”场景驱动、功能匹配、风险可控”原则,建议结合业务SLA要求构建迁移能力评估模型。优先选用具备自动化验证机制和可视化监控面板的工具,同时建立迁移演练机制保障业务连续性。